Southern Methodist University embarks on $140 million renovation and expansion of its business school facility in Dallas

May 9, 2022
The David B. Miller Business Quadrangle project will enlarge the business school’s footprint by 30%.

Southern Methodist University is embarking on a $140 million renovation and expansion of its Cox School of Business on the Dallas campus. 

The  David B. Miller Business Quadrangle project will expand the business school’s footprint by 30% and will connect existing facilities with four new buildings, the university says in a news release.

“We are retooling the Cox School to create a more collaborative environment – to give students and faculty easier access to collaborate, to gather and share ideas and gain inspiration from one another,” said Cox School Dean Matthew B. Myers. 

The project is expected to take about two years to complete.
